Reps. Rose, Morelle, Veasey Introduce Bill to Lower Prescription Drug Costs for Seniors
October 10, 2019
October 10, 2019
WASHINGTON, Oct. 10 -- Rep. Max Rose, D-New York, issued the following news release:
* * *
- Congressmen's proposal would use savings from Medicare drug negotiations to lower their drug premiums and copays
* * *
Congressmen Max Rose (NY-11), Joe Morelle (NY-25), and Marc Veasey (TX-33) introduced legislation this week that would use savings from Medicare prescription drug negotiations to lower Medicare Part D costs for low-income seniors.
